NEW KENT — Fast-growing New Kent County has received a further economic boost with an announcement that Target Corp. intends to build a giant distribution center close to Interstate 64.
Target plans to build a 1.4 million-square-foot distribution facility in a busy New Kent County industrial park, with construction work expected to start this month, according to local officials.
